Corn, also known as zea mays, is a plant species belonging to the grass family that is widely grown as a crop worldwide. It is one of the most important crops in terms of both production and uses.

Corn - interesting facts and information

Corn kernels are the main product of this plant, which are used in many different ways. Corn kernels are a rich source of protein, fiber and many vitamins and minerals. They can be eaten in their natural state, cooked, grilled, and can also be used to make corn flour, corn oil and corn syrup. Corn kernels are also the basis for popcorn production.

Corn is also commonly used as animal feed. Corn kernels are often used as a feed ingredient for livestock such as cattle, pigs and poultry.

Other uses for corn include the production of ethanol, which is a renewable fuel, and in the industry for biodegradable plastics and other industrial products.

Corn originally originated in Mexico, where it was cultivated and modified by ancient civilizations more than 7,000 years ago. Today, it is grown around the world in a variety of climates, from the cool regions of Canada to the tropics of Latin America and Africa.
